XML文件是一种可扩展标记语言,用于存储和传输结构化数据。将XML文件中的元素解析为CSV(逗号分隔值)格式是一种常见的数据转换任务,以便在不同系统之间进行数据交换和分析。
为了解析XML文件并将其转换为CSV格式,可以使用一些库和工具,如Python的xml.etree.ElementTree和pandas库。以下是一个完善且全面的答案:
概念: XML(可扩展标记语言)是一种用于存储和传输结构化数据的标记语言。它使用自定义标记来描述数据的结构和内容。
分类: XML文件可以被视为树形结构,由元素(标签)、属性和文本组成。元素可以有子元素,形成层次结构。
优势:
应用场景: XML广泛应用于各种领域,包括Web服务、数据交换、配置文件、数据存储和文档表示等。它常用于表示和传输复杂的数据结构,例如配置文件、RSS订阅、SOAP消息等。
推荐的腾讯云相关产品: 腾讯云提供了一系列云计算产品和服务,可以帮助用户管理和处理XML文件以及进行数据转换。
以上是将XML文件中的所有元素解析为CSV的完善答案。通过使用相关工具和腾讯云的产品,您可以轻松地将XML数据转换为CSV格式,并在云计算环境中进行处理和分析。
领取专属 10元无门槛券
手把手带您无忧上云